What Is The Best Style In Blue Lock Rivals?

The best Style is Kunigami. His Body Block move alone is insane because it effortlessly tackles opponents offensively and defensively. Plus, his Power Shot lets him score from extreme distances, making him practically unstoppable even by strong defenders in Blue Lock Rivals.

Kunigami’s Awakening (called “Joker“) also gives you aerial ball control, which lets him destroy enemy counter-strats entirely. Compared to other Styles, Kunigami consistently dominates gameplay without needing any complicated setups. You literally cannot go wrong!

How To Get Style Spins In Blue Lock Rivals

Styles are obtained through the gacha-based Style Spin system in Blue Lock Rivals. You can get spins by spending in-game cash earned from matches or via codes, daily logins, quests, and milestones. Each Style Spin costs 2500 cash, offering chances at Rare (62.5%), Epic (35%), Legendary (2%), Mythic (0.5%), or World Class (0.25%) styles.

If you’ve got spare cash lying around, you can buy Lucky Spins (they cost 199 Robux) to boost your odds of obtaining Mythic (5%) and World Class (0.25%) Styles. While these paid spins offer higher rarity odds, you can still get top-tier Styles for free if you’re lucky or via the Pity System.
